# DCAE Consul Loader Container The Dockerfile in this directory builds an image that can be used to spin up a container (typical a Kubernetes init container) that can load service registrations and key-value pairs into a Consul instance. This capability supports moving certain DCAE platform components from deployment using a Cloudify blueprint and the ONAP Kubernetes plugin to a Helm-based deployment. An init container can do the Consul setup previously handled by the ONAP Kubernetes plugin and the ONAP DCAE bootstrap script. The entrypoint for the container is the script `consul_store.sh`. See the documentation for `consul_store.sh` to see how to provide arguments to the script as well as how to use environment variables to set the Consul API protocol, host, and port. Note that the container runs the script to completion. It is not intended to be a long-running service.
